Young people across Europe now have a rare opportunity to directly influence the future of youth policies in the European Union through the “Young Voices for Europe” Youth Policy Dialogue with Commissioner Glenn Micallef. Organized under the European Youth Portal, this fully funded youth engagement initiative will bring together 30 young participants in Lyon, France, from 15 to 17 July 2026 to contribute to discussions that will shape the next EU Youth Strategy.
This exciting opportunity is designed for young people who are passionate about creating meaningful change in society, improving youth participation, and ensuring that the voices of young Europeans are heard at the highest policy-making levels.
The initiative is led by Commissioner Glenn Micallef, the European Commissioner responsible for Intergenerational Fairness, Youth, Culture, and Sport. Participants will engage in high-level discussions on some of the most pressing challenges affecting young people today and help propose ideas that could influence future European youth policies.
Importantly, no prior policy experience is required, making this opportunity accessible to a broad range of young people from different educational, professional, and social backgrounds.

Who Can Apply?
To be eligible for the “Young Voices for Europe” Youth Policy Dialogue, applicants must meet the following requirements:
- Be between 18 and 30 years old
- Currently reside in geographical Europe
- Have a good command of English
- Be available to attend the in-person event in Lyon from 15 to 17 July 2026
- Have never participated in a Youth Policy Dialogue before
The organizers encourage applications from young people of diverse backgrounds and experiences.
What Is Covered?
Selected participants will receive full support to attend the event in Lyon, France.
The opportunity includes:
Fully Funded Benefits
- Travel expenses to Lyon
- Accommodation for 15 and 16 July 2026
- Meals during the event
- Local transportation and transfers
- Participation in organized side activities
- Networking opportunities with other young leaders across Europe
This financial support ensures that young people can participate regardless of their economic background.

How to Apply
Applicants must complete the official EU Survey application form.
The application process requires:
- Full name
- Nationality
- Occupation
- Contact details
- Responses to general questions about youth participation in policymaking
- A short written response (maximum 200 words) related to the selected discussion topic
Applicants will also indicate their preferred discussion topic during the application process.
Important Requirement Before the Event
Selected participants must attend at least one online preparatory meeting before the in-person dialogue in Lyon.
This preparatory session will help participants:
- Understand the event objectives
- Prepare discussion contributions
- Familiarize themselves with key themes
- Connect with organizers and fellow participants
Application Deadline
The deadline to submit applications is:
13 May 2026 at 23:59 CET
